Setting basic export options
The Export palette contains the export options you need to set for your compositions. Each file format has specific choices, but the basic steps for using the Export palette are the same for whatever format you choose. For information on specific format options, see the instructions for exporting that specific export format.
To use the Export palette: - Do one of the following to display the Export palette:
- Choose Window > Export.
- Choose File > Export Settings.
- Turn on the Preview Export Compression feature so that you can see how your export choices will affect file size:
- Choose View > Preview Export Compression.
- Click the Preview Export Compression button
in the Export palette.
- Choose an export format from the menu at the top of the Export palette. For a description of the various formats, see About export formats.
- Select general export options (depending on the format you choose, not all options are available):
- Click the box next to the Export HTML Page button
to embed the exported file in an HTML page. (If you export in AutoLayout format, the HTML page contains a table that references the exported image slices.) - If you are exporting to AutoLayout or Macromedia Flash (SWF), click the box next to the Export HTML Report button
to create an export report detailing the elements in the file. (See Understanding the export report.) - Click the box next to the Trim Composition on Export button
to export the smallest area enclosing all the objects in the composition. Leave this option unselected to export the entire composition (that is, all of the canvas, including any areas that don't have objects on them).
- If it isn't selected already, click the Document Export Settings button
at the bottom of the Export palette to set export options for the overall document. - Choose document-level options for the selected export format as described in Specifying per-object settings.
- If you are exporting in Macromedia Flash (SWF) format or AutoLayout format, you can specify different export settings for one or more individual objects in the composition. (See Specifying per-object settings.)
- Export the file:
- Choose File > Export. If the composition has not been exported since it was last opened, you will be prompted to choose a name and location for the exported files. If the composition has been exported since it was last opened, Export automatically replaces the previously exported files with updated copies.
- Choose File > Export As to change the name or location of an exported file for a previously exported composition.
- Choose File > Export Selection to export only the currently selected objects. LiveMotion exports the smallest rectangle that completely encloses the bounding boxes of the selected objects.
- Name the file, select a location for it, and click Save.
